Port St. Willow
Holiday
(Self-released)
Sounds Like: Nick Principe is a young, sad-sounding multi-instrumentalist from Brooklyn who’s friends with the Antlers, and this is a stunningly beautiful solo debut.
Free Association: Not summery or light-hearted, but deeply felt and expressed emotion.
For Fans Of: Sigur Rós x Wild Beasts, the National/the Walkmen on ambien, slowcore.
Dirty Projectors
Swing Lo Magellan
(Domino)
Sounds Like: Dave Longstreth leads the sixth from the collective, and it’s another achievement of delicately complex rhythms, creative songwriting and stunning vocals.
